Samsung Galaxy A25 5G

Samsung Galaxy A25 5G

Rating:4.6(176)Best Buy
Operating System:Android
Software Support:4 generations of OS upgrades and 5 years of security updates
Processor:Samsung Exynos 1280 (5nm)
Graphics:Mali-G68
RAM:6GB (Standard US config)
Storage:128GB (Expandable via microSDXC up to 1TB)
Display Size:6.5"
Screen Type:Super AMOLED, 120Hz, 1,000 nits (HBM)
Resolution:2340 x 1080 (FHD+)
Refresh Rate:120Hz
Peak Brightness:1,000 nits (High Brightness Mode)
Main Camera:50MP, f/1.8, OIS, PDAF
Ultra-Wide Camera:8MP, f/2.2, 120-degree FOV
Telephoto Camera:No (Not supported) — Includes 2MP Macro f/2.4
Optical Zoom:No (Not supported)
Digital Zoom:Up to 10x
Video Recording:4K UHD @ 30fps; 1080p @ 30/60fps (Gyro-EIS)
Front Camera:13MP, f/2.2
Battery:5,000mAh (Typical)
Wired Charging:25W Super Fast Charging (Adapter sold separately)
Wireless Charging:No (Not supported)
Connectivity:5G (Sub-6), Wi-Fi 5 (802.11ac), Bluetooth 5.3, NFC
USB:USB Type-C 2.0
Durability:No official IP rating (Plastic frame/back)
Dimensions:6.34 x 3.01 x 0.33 in (161.0 x 76.5 x 8.3 mm)
Weight:6.95 oz (197 g)
Biometrics:Side-mounted fingerprint sensor, Face Unlock
Extras:Stereo speakers, 3.5mm Headphone Jack, microSD slot, Samsung Wallet

✓ Pros:

  • Class-leading 120Hz Super AMOLED display (1,000 nits)
  • Guaranteed 4 major OS updates (matches flagship standard)
  • Main camera features OIS (rare for this price point)
  • Includes stereo speakers and 3.5mm headphone jack
  • Excellent battery life with 5,000mAh capacity

✗ Cons:

  • Exynos 1280 performance is average compared to competitors
  • No official IP rating for water/dust resistance
  • Dated water-drop notch design and thick bezels
  • No charger included in the box
  • Video stabilization (EIS) crops heavily into the frame

Apple iPhone 16 Pro Max

Apple iPhone 16 Pro Max

Rating:4.7(348)Best Buy
Operating System:iOS
Software Support:Minimum 5 years from release date (guaranteed security updates); historically supports 6+ years of OS upgrades
Processor:Apple A18 Pro chip (3nm; 6-core CPU: 2 performance + 4 efficiency; 16-core Neural Engine)
Graphics:Apple 6-core GPU (A18 Pro)
RAM:8 GB (LPDDR5X)
Storage:256GB / 512GB / 1TB (NVMe)
Display Size:6.9" (6.86" measured diagonally as a standard rectangle; actual viewable area is less)
Screen Type:Super Retina XDR OLED
Resolution:2868 x 1320 pixels (460 ppi)
Refresh Rate:Up to 120 Hz (ProMotion adaptive 1-120Hz); Always-On display
Peak Brightness:1000 nits max (typical); 1600 nits peak (HDR); 2000 nits peak (outdoor); 1 nit minimum
Main Camera:48MP Fusion (24 mm, f/1.78), second-generation sensor-shift optical image stabilization, 100% Focus Pixels, support for super-high-resolution photos (24MP and 48MP)
Ultra-Wide Camera:48MP Ultra Wide (13 mm, f/2.2, 120° field of view), Hybrid Focus Pixels, 48MP macro photography
Telephoto Camera:12MP 5x Telephoto (120 mm, f/2.8), tetraprism design, 3D sensor-shift OIS, autofocus, 100% Focus Pixels
Optical Zoom:5x optical zoom in, 2x optical zoom out; 10x optical zoom range
Digital Zoom:Up to 25x
Video Recording:4K Dolby Vision at 24/25/30/60/100/120 fps (Fusion); Cinematic mode up to 4K HDR at 30 fps; Action mode up to 2.8K at 60 fps; ProRes up to 4K 120 fps with external recording
Front Camera:12MP TrueDepth (f/1.9), autofocus with Focus Pixels, 4K Dolby Vision at 24/25/30/60 fps
Battery:4685 mAh (Li-ion); Up to 33 hours video playback (29 hours streamed)
Wired Charging:USB-C; Up to 50% charge in ~30 minutes with 20W adapter or higher; USB 3 speeds supported
Wireless Charging:MagSafe up to 25W (with 30W+ adapter); Qi2 up to 25W (via iOS update); Qi up to 7.5W
Connectivity:5G (sub-6 GHz and mmWave) with 4x4 MIMO; Gigabit LTE; Wi-Fi 7 (802.11be) with 2x2 MIMO; Bluetooth 5.3; Ultra Wideband (Second-generation); Thread networking technology; NFC with reader mode
USB:USB-C connector with USB 3 speeds (up to 10 Gb/s); Native DisplayPort output
Durability:IP68 (maximum depth of 6 meters up to 30 minutes); Ceramic Shield (latest generation) front; Titanium design (Grade 5); Textured matte glass back
Dimensions:6.42" x 3.06" x 0.32" (163.0 x 77.6 x 8.25 mm)
Weight:7.99 oz (227 g)
Biometrics:Face ID
Extras:Apple Intelligence support; Camera Control button; Action button; Dynamic Island; LiDAR Scanner; Dual eSIM (US models); Emergency SOS via satellite; Crash Detection; Roadside Assistance via satellite

✓ Pros:

  • Largest iPhone display ever at 6.9 inches with ultra-thin borders
  • 48MP Ultra Wide camera improves macro and wide-angle detail significantly
  • Excellent battery life (4685 mAh), among the best in class
  • Dedicated Camera Control button mimics a DSLR shutter
  • Support for 4K 120fps Dolby Vision recording for professional slow-motion

✗ Cons:

  • Large physical dimensions can be unwieldy for some users
  • Fastest charging speeds (MagSafe 25W) require purchasing a new puck and adapter
  • US models lack a physical SIM tray (eSIM only)
  • Base storage starts at 256GB, raising the entry price
  • USB-C cable included in the box is limited to USB 2 speeds (pro transfer speeds require separate cable)
